San Diego Spay Neuter Action Project
An absolutely awesome group that definitely knows how to get the job done. They hold low cost mobile spay & neuter clinics all over town and have made a real difference in San Diego's pet overpopulation. So many future lives have been saved by this group already - they are a great team to add your volunteer time towards. They accept volunteers as young as 12 which is a great opportunity for altruistic youngsters and families that like to spend time together. Taj - You too will want to build a grand monument of lurv for this wee young fuzzle. He is a 5 month old Lhasa Apsa. He is neutered, microchipped, good with cat/dogs/kids , housebroken (aww yeah baby!), good on a leash, and social. They note that he can be chatty with new dogs when he is on a walk or at the park.

The Chula Vista Police Canine Unit put on a demonstration of one of their doggy officers at work. It was a good thing that everyone was holding their doggies leads because the dogs got way amped up when the center doggy was showing its stuff. It was totally intense!
